Word Nerds Unite: Planning a SCRABBLE-Themed Wedding

Sep 8, 2011 06:25 PM

Wedding themes are no rarity, but a SCRABBLE wedding?  I never would have guessed, until I came across "10 Ways to Incorporate Scrabble Into Your Wedding" at CasaSugar.  Now, I'm one of the biggest SCRABBLE nerds out there, but I could never see myself getting hitched amongst SCRABBLE tiles and SCRABBLE cakes and SCRABBLE cuff links.  I'd also be afraid that none of my guests would actually come if they knew SCRABBLE was the theme.  Hell, it's hard enough to get any of my friends to play a simple game!

But if you're looking to merge two happinesses together — your one true love and your future spouse — c'mon, we all know SCRABBLE would be the "true love" — then check out these pictures to find examples and inspiration for a "Fabulous Scrabulous Wedding".

The Proposal

The proposal might be the hardest thing to incorporate SCRABBLE into, but Erica found a way.  As Christine reluctantly started a game with Erica in their favorite cafe, she was surprised to find a ring inside the tile bag.  She gasped.  Erica got down on knees and asked, "Will you grow old with me?"  There was even a hidden photographer standing by to take secret photos of the proposal.  Amazing.  To see the full story, click here.

The Honeymoon

Who could forget about this after-wedding phase, the honeymoon period?  Two newlyweds, Kevin and Zhou, are "two young honeymooners searching the world for the meaning of life," and every now-and-then playing a game of SCRABBLE during their travels.  Below are their SCRABBLE photos.  And they encourage donations for every game they play (all proceeds go to the Ronald McDonald House).
